WebLow Waste Kenya/Kenya’s Eco Shop on Instagram: “🌼NEW!🌼 💚A Toxin free,concentrated laundry liquid,for hand and machine wash🌼 We are so chuffed to finally launch this. 🙌🏼Using plant…” greenthing.kenya • Follow Nairobi, Kenya 78 likes January 31, 2024 WebOnly wash your Merino Wool when it is visibly dirty. The more you wash your clothes, the more the quality of them can degrade, so an easy way to make them last longer is by only washing your merino wool jumper if it is actually dirty.
